Seite 1 von 3
OH3 - Log Viewer Frontail - leer
Verfasst: 19. Dez 2021 09:55
von Quautiputzli
Hallo miteinander
Bei mir funktioniert der Log Viewer nicht mehr richtig. Siehe Anhang. Also die eigentlichen Meldungen erscheinen nicht. In der Karaf Console kann man die Log Daten ganz normal ansehen.
Gibt es eine Möglichkeit diesen OH3 Log Viewer neu zu starten (ohne OH3 komplett zu starten) oder der Sache auf den Grund zu gehen?
Bild_2021-12-19_095215.png
Re: OH3 - Log Viewer Frontail - leer
Verfasst: 19. Dez 2021 13:39
von udo1toni
Das zuständige Programm heißt frontail. Das läuft als Dienst auf dem Raspberry (oder auch einem anderen GNU/Linux System, wenn Du mit openHABian eingerichtet hast) frontail greift lediglich auf die normalen log-Dateien von openHAB zu und greift dabei auch nur die letzten Zeilen ab.
Du kannst mit
schauen, ob der Dienst über irgendetwas meckert. Neustart des Dienstes wie gewohnt mit
Re: OH3 - Log Viewer Frontail - leer
Verfasst: 19. Dez 2021 16:46
von Quautiputzli
Hi, hab den Status ausgelesen:
Code: Alles auswählen
openhabian@openhabian:~ $ systemctl status frontail.service
● frontail.service - Frontail openHAB instance, reachable at http://openhabian:9001
Loaded: loaded (/etc/systemd/system/frontail.service; enabled; vendor preset: enabled)
Active: active (running) since Fri 2021-11-19 14:00:38 CET; 4 weeks 2 days ago
Docs: https://github.com/mthenw/frontail
Main PID: 702 (node)
Tasks: 12 (limit: 4915)
CGroup: /system.slice/frontail.service
├─702 node /usr/lib/node_modules/frontail/bin/frontail --disable-usage-stats --ui-highlight --ui-highlight-preset /usr/lib/node_modules/frontail/p
└─861 tail -n 200 -F /var/log/openhab/openhab.log /var/log/openhab/events.log
Dec 10 04:22:25 openhabian frontail[702]: tail: '/var/log/openhab/events.log' has been replaced; following new file
Warning: Journal has been rotated since unit was started. Log output is incomplete or unavailable.
lines 1-12/12 (END)
Hat wohl am 10.12. ein neues file angelegt, und seitdem gabs Probleme.
Nach neustart mit:
funktioniert es auf jeden Fall wieder.
Vielen Dank
Re: OH3 - Log Viewer Frontail - leer
Verfasst: 19. Dez 2021 20:27
von Quautiputzli
Wie ich gerade erst sehe, funktioniert es doch nicht. Es sind zwar Einträge lesbar, aber die sind alt.
Bild_2021-12-19_202729.png
Re: OH3 - Log Viewer Frontail - leer
Verfasst: 19. Dez 2021 20:30
von Quautiputzli
Hab ich hier versehentlich etwas "ausgeschaltet"?
Re: OH3 - Log Viewer Frontail - leer
Verfasst: 22. Dez 2021 21:51
von Quautiputzli
Ich hab leider nicht rausgefunden warum es nicht funktioniert. Nach reboot läuft es wieder. Irgendwie wurde gar nichts mehr in die logfiles geschrieben. Es lag also nicht am Frontail.
Re: OH3 - Log Viewer Frontail - leer
Verfasst: 24. Dez 2021 12:08
von udo1toni
Es ist eher ungewöhnlich, dass in den logfiles nichts mehr landet. Dann hilft abeer nur ein Neustart von openHAB selbst.
Re: OH3 - Log Viewer Frontail - leer
Verfasst: 16. Mär 2022 18:02
von TiGeR_25
Hi,
ich habe das Selbe Problem. Meine Logs werden nach Neustart von Openhab für knapp einen Tag (14.03. 23:10 - 15.03. 23:39) geschrieben. Anschließend werden keinen neuen Meldungen mehr in die events.log oder openhab.log geschrieben.
Ich bin jedoch auf die logs angewiesen, da ich diverse rules laufen lasse und noch prüfen muss, warum die eine oder andere nicht so funktioniert.
Der Status aus sudo systemctl status frontail.service gibt folgendes aus:
Code: Alles auswählen
● frontail.service - Frontail openHAB instance, reachable at http://openhabian:9001
Loaded: loaded (/etc/systemd/system/frontail.service; enabled; vendor preset: enabled)
Active: active (running) since Mon 2022-03-14 23:09:31 CET; 1 day 18h ago
Docs: https://github.com/mthenw/frontail
Main PID: 874 (node)
Tasks: 12 (limit: 4915)
CPU: 32.474s
CGroup: /system.slice/frontail.service
├─ 874 node /usr/lib/node_modules/frontail/bin/frontail --disable-usage-stats --ui-highlight --ui-highlight-preset /usr/lib/node_modules/frontail/preset/open>
└─1697 tail -n 200 -F /var/log/openhab/openhab.log /var/log/openhab/events.log
Warning: journal has been rotated since unit was started, output may be incomplete.
Jemand eine Idee was mir der erste Teil des Warning sagen will? Und wie ich dieses Problem beheben kann?
Re: OH3 - Log Viewer Frontail - leer
Verfasst: 16. Mär 2022 19:15
von udo1toni
Das Warning bezieht sich darauf (nun ja, steht ja da...) dass das Journal rotiert wurde. Das heißt, die ältesten Einträge werden überschrieben, weshalb evtl. nur Teile sichtbar sind.
Warum werden die Logs nicht geschrieben: Kann es sein, dass Du ZRAM aktiv hast? Wenn Du sehr viel loggen lässt, wachsen die Log-Dateien auch entsprechend schnell an, und irgendwann ist die RAM-Disk halt voll. Eigentlich sollte das nicht passieren, weil openHAB sein Log dann schon wegrotiert hat (das ist ein anderes als das journal...), aber wenn die Logs zu schnell anwachsen, mag das schief gehen.
Ist jetzt aber nur ein Schuss ins Blaue, kann absoluter Bullshit sein...
Re: OH3 - Log Viewer Frontail - leer
Verfasst: 17. Mär 2022 18:06
von TiGeR_25
Hi,
ZRAM höre ich zum ersten Mal von und behaupte mal, dass ich es nicht aktiv habe. Meine Log-Dateien empfinde ich jetzt auch noch nicht als so groß (events.log = 1.770 kb und openhab.log = 30 kb).
Ich finde es nervig, wenn ich mich wieder ausprobiere und in die logs schauen will, ob es geklappt hat, oder ein Fehler gemeldet wurde und nichts drin steht. Muss dann halt immer erst wieder Openhab neustarten oder über PuTTy in die logs schauen.
Frontail empfinde ich da etwas schöner. Wenn aber nix drin steht, bringt es mir leider auch nix.
Gibt es irgendeinen Ansatzpunkt, wo ich mal nachschauen kann??
Heute ist der letzte .log Eintrag von 14:47 Uhr.